Gal Oya National Park

Home > Ampara > Scenic > Gal Oya National Park

Initially established as the catchment area for the Senanayake Samudraya, a reservoir created by damming the Gal Oya River at Inginimitiya Gal Oya National Park has grown from its original 9324 hectares to nearly 63,000 hectares today giving sanctuary to many a wildlife and winning a name as a big game sanctuary in the region.

The vegetation of forest mainly consist forest, shrub and grassland.Rare plants of medicinal value such as Triphala (Terminalia chebula),bastard myrobalan(Terminalia bellirica) and Indian gooseberry (Emblica officinalis), Indian Kino (Pterocarpus marsupium) and Wild guava (Careya arborea) found in the forest.
